BODY,HTML { padding:0px; margin:0px; font-family: verdana; font-size:11px;  background:  #262f1e url(/img/bg.jpg) repeat-x;  color: #46642a;}

IMG { border: 0px; padding: 0px; margin: 0px;}

H1 { font-size:14px; padding:0px; margin:0px;   border-bottom: 1px dashed #46642a;  color:#46642a;}
H2 { font-size:12px; padding:10px 0px; margin:0px;font-weight:bold;}

FORM { padding:0px; margin:0px; border:0px;}

A { text-decoration: none; color:#46642a;}
A:hover { text-decoration: none;  color: #46642a;}

#wrapper {  margin: 0px auto;  width: 857px; background: url(/img/middle.png);}
#hlavicka {  width: 857px; height: 180px;   background: url(/img/top.png)  no-repeat center center; position:relative;top:0px;}

#paticka { height: 30px;  background: #262f1e url(/img/bottom.jpg) no-repeat; clear:both; line-height:49px; text-align:right; font-size:9px; padding-right:50px;font-weight:bold;color:#000000;}

#obsah { float: left;  width: 480px; padding:0px 10px; padding-left:12px; }
#obsah A:hover { color:#46642a;}

#menu { height:35px; position: absolute; bottom:10px; left:0px; line-height:25px; text-align:center; color: #c6fc8c; width:857px;}
#menu A {color: #c6fc8c; font-size:14px; font-family:Verdana;}
#menu A:hover { text-decoration: none;  color: #ffffff;}
#menu .current {color: #ffffff;}

#left { float: left;  width: 166px;  font-size: 11px; padding-left:10px;   color: #46642a;}

#right { float: left; width: 166px; padding-left:5px; text-align:center;}
#right A {color: #46642a;}
#right A:hover { text-decoration: none;  color: #856425;}
#right h3 {   font-size: 12px; margin:0px; padding:5px 0px; line-height: 22px;font-weight: bold;  font-size: 12px;color:#045a85; }

#shopmenu A { color:#46642a;}
#shopmenu A:hover { color:#ff2021;}
#shopmenu .level1 { line-height:14px; display: block; margin-bottom:5px;padding-left:5px;font-weight:bold; font-size:14px; padding-top:15px;}

#shopmenu .level2 { padding:0px 10px; }
#shopmenu .level2a { color: #46642a;}
#shopmenu .level2a:hover { color: #ff2021;}
#shopmenu .level2.current { color: #ff2021;}

#shopmenu .level3 { padding-left: 40px; }
#shopmenu .level3a { color: #46642a;}
#shopmenu .level3a:hover { color: #ff2021;}
#shopmenu .level3.current { color: #ff2021;}

#shoplogin A { color:#46642a;}

#kontakt { width:250px; text-align:center; position:absolute;top:70px;left:390px; color:white;font-weight:bold; line-height:20px;}
#kontakt2 { width:250px; text-align:center; position:absolute;top:72px;left:392px; color:black; font-weight:bold;line-height:20px;}

#admin { color: black;}

#fotoprilohy IMG { border: 1px solid #5a8236; padding:2px; background:#ffffff;}

h4 { background: url(/img/boxtop.jpg);height:21px;line-height:21px; color:#ffffff; padding:0px; margin:0px; text-align:center;}
.box { background: url(/img/boxbg.jpg);}
.boxbottom { background: url(/img/boxbottom.jpg);height:12px; margin-bottom:10px;}

#vyrobci { text-align:center;}
#vyrobci IMG { padding:5px;}

#searchinput { margin-top:5px;}

#menu2 { padding:10px;}

.sm { margin-left:10px;}

#footer {text-align:center;clear:both;}

.curkat { color: red;}

